Empowered Funds LLC purchased a new position in shares of SunCoke Energy, Inc. (NYSE:SXC - Free Report) in the 2nd qu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m purchased 483,064 shares of the energy company's stock, valued at approximately $3,889,000. Empowered Funds LLC owned approximately 0.57% of SunCoke Energy as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

SunCoke Energy Trading Down 1.3%
Shares of SXC opened at $10.20 on Wednesday. SunCoke Energy, Inc. has a twelve month low of $5.51 and a twelve month high of $10.45. The firm has a market capitalization of $865.72 million, a P/E ratio of -15.94 and a beta of 0.98. The company has a current ratio of 2.25, a quick ratio of 1.37 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.07. The stock's fifty day simple moving average is $8.91 and its 200 day simple moving average is $7.81.
SunCoke Energy (NYSE:SXC -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, July 30th. The energy company reported $0.15 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.08 by $0.07. The firm had revenue of $475.30 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$445.20 million. SunCoke Energy had a positive return on equity of 6.37% and a negative net margin of 2.88%.The firm's quarterly revenue was up 9.5%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business earned $0.02 earnings per share. On average, equities research analysts forecast that SunCoke Energy, Inc. will post 0.32 earnings per share for the current year.
SunCoke Energy Dividend Announcement
The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, September 2nd. Investors of record on Monday, August 17th will be given a dividend of $0.12 per share. This represents a $0.48 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 4.7%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, August 17th. SunCoke Energy's dividend payout ratio is -75.00%.

SunCoke Energy Profile
(
Free Report)
SunCoke Energy, Inc is a leading independent producer of metallurgical coke and related products for the steel and foundry industries. The company specializes in manufacturing both blast furnace coke and foundry coke, offering high‐quality, low‐sulfur coal products that serve as essential inputs in steelmaking and metal casting processes. In addition to coke production, SunCoke provides comprehensive engineering, maintenance and environmental solutions tailored to the needs of integrated steel mills and foundries.
The company operates a network of coke production facilities across the United States, including plants in Indiana, Ohio, West Virginia and Louisiana.
